Bruce Springsteen is facing a drink-driving charge in the US.
The singer was arrested on November 14 in a part of the Gateway National Recreation Area on the New Jersey coast, a spokesperson for the National Park Service confirmed on Wednesday.
The park is on a narrow, beach-ringed peninsula, with views across a bay to New York City.
It is about 15 miles north of Asbury Park, where Springsteen got his start as a musician and bandleader and which was later made famous with his debut album Greetings From Asbury Park, NJ.
Springsteen is accused of driving while under the influence, reckless driving and consuming alcohol in a closed area.
The spokesperson said Springsteen was co-operative.
The arrest was first reported by TMZ.com.
